Who will God honor to live in his presence? This psalm gives a typical Old … postsynaptic neuron meaningpost synaptic receptor antagonistPsalm 15 – The Character of the One God Receives. This psalm is simply titled A Psalm of David. In it, David meditates over the character of the man received into the presence of God.
